Sleep

Vue- Benefits - Vue.js Nourished #.\n\nVue-rewards permits you include micro-interactions to your Vue 3 application, as well as benefits individuals with the rainfall of confetti, emoji or even balloons in secs.\n\nVue 3 only. Certainly not suitable with Vue 2.\nThis plan is a port of react-rewards.\nDemonstration.\nListed below is actually a straightforward demo and also listed below's the code for the trial.\nAbout.\nvue-rewards lets you include micro-interactions to your application, and also rewards individuals with the rain of confetti, emoji or even balloons in seconds.\nFiring confetti throughout the web page may look like a questionable suggestion, however always remember that fulfilling individuals for their activities is actually not.\nIf a substantial cloud of smiling emoji doesn't match your request well, choose changing the physics config to create it more refined.\nYou may learn more on micro-interactions in my blog-- https:\/\/www.thedevelobear.com\/post\/microinteractions\/.\nInstallation.\npnpm put up vue-rewards.\nor even.\nanecdote incorporate vue-rewards.\nor even.\nnpm install vue-rewards.\nIf you intend to use this along with the Options API then you will need to incorporate the adhering to code to your main.js (or you might find the plugin registration in plugins\/index. js):.\nbring in createApp from \"vue\".\nimport App from \".\/ App.vue\".\nbring in VueRewards coming from \"vue-rewards\".\n\/\/ your other plugins are going to be actually imported listed below.\n\nconst application = createApp( Application).\n\n\/\/ This is actually the main part.\napp.use( VueRewards).\n\napp.mount(\" #app\").\nUse.\nIf you want to make use of the rewards, you'll require to give a component that will end up being the roots of the animation. This factor requires to possess an i.d. that matches the one utilized - it could be anywhere in the DOM so long as the I.d. match.\nYou can place the element inside a switch, facility it as well as shoot up from the switch.\nYou can place it on top of the viewport with position: \"fixed\" and also transform the position to 270, to fire downwards.\nTry, practice, have a great time!\nComputer animation bits are actually set to position: 'corrected' through default, however this may be modified via a config things.\nYou can use this package in both the structure API and also the possibilities API.\nUtilizing the Structure API.\n\n\n\nAllow's commemorate!\n\nClick me!\n\n\nUtilizing the Options API.\nSince our experts registered the plugin earlier our experts today have access to the $reward approach in our components. $benefit coincides as useReward. To obtain the like above our team do:.\n\nLet's celebrate!\n\nHit me!\n\n\n\n\nProps &amp config.\nuseReward\/$ reward params:.\nname.\nkind.\ndescription.\nneeded.\nnonpayment.\ni.d..\ncord.\nAn unique i.d. of the factor you intend to fire coming from.\nindeed.\n\nkind.\ncord.\n' confetti'.\n' balloons'.\n'em oji'.\nindeed.\n' confetti'.\nconfig.\nthings.\na configuration object explained listed below.\nno.\nobserve listed below.\nConfetti config object:.\ntitle.\nstyle.\nclassification.\nnonpayment.\nlifetime.\nnumber.\ntime of life.\n200.\nviewpoint.\nnumber.\npreliminary path of particles in levels.\n90.\ndegeneration.\nnumber.\njust how much the speed decreases with each framework.\n0.94.\nescalate.\nnumber.\nescalate of particles in levels.\n45.\nstartVelocity.\namount.\npreliminary speed of fragments.\n35.\nelementCount.\nvariety.\nparticles volume.\n50.\nelementSize.\nvariety.\nfragment size in px.\n8.\nzIndex.\nnumber.\nz-index of bits.\n0\nposture.\nstrand.\nsome of CSSProperties [' posture'] - e.g. \"downright\".\n\" dealt with\".\ncolours.\nstring [] A variety of colours utilized when generating confetti.\n[#A 45BF1', '# 25C6F6', '# 72F753', '#F 76C88', '#F 5F770'] onAnimationComplete.\n() =&gt space.\nA functionality that operates when animation completes.\nboundless.\nBalloons config item:.\nname.\nkind.\ndescription.\nnonpayment.\nlife-time.\nnumber.\nopportunity of life.\n600.\nperspective.\namount.\npreliminary path of balloons in degrees.\n90.\ndecay.\nvariety.\nhow much the rate reduces along with each framework.\n0.999.\nspread.\nvariety.\nspreading of balloons in degrees.\n50.\nstartVelocity.\namount.\npreliminary rate of the balloons.\n3.\nelementCount.\nnumber.\nballoons quantity.\n10.\nelementSize.\namount.\nballoons measurements in px.\nTwenty.\nzIndex.\nvariety.\nz-index of balloons.\n0\nplacement.\nstrand.\namong CSSProperties [' placement'] - e.g. \"complete\".\n\" dealt with\".\ndifferent colors.\nstring [] An assortment of colours utilized when creating balloons.\n[#A 45BF1', '# 25C6F6', '# 72F753', '#F 76C88', '

F 5F770'] onAnimationComplete.() =&gt gap.A feature that works when animation finishes.boundless.Emoji config object:.name.style.classification.default.life-time.number.time of life.200.position.amount.preliminary instructions of emoji in degrees.90.tooth decay.variety.how much the speed lowers along with each frame.0.94.spread.amount.escalate of emoji in degrees.Forty five.startVelocity.number.first rate of emoji.35.elementCount.variety.emoji volume.20.elementSize.variety.emoji size in px.25.zIndex.variety.z-index of emoji.0setting.string.some of CSSProperties [' posture'] - e.g. "downright"." fixed".emoji.string [] An array of emoji to fire.onAnimationComplete.() =&gt gap.A functionality that runs when computer animation accomplishes.undefined.

Articles You Can Be Interested In